Background technology
Medical accessory species is a lot, and such as transfusion device is conventional a kind of auxiliary implement in medical treatment, is mainly used in vein defeated Liquid, it be through aseptic process, the important disposable medical consumptive material of setting up passage between vein and liquid.It is assembled into transfusion The medical accessory of device includes intravenous needle, helmet, liquid medicine filter, adjuster, droplet kettle, bottle stopper puncture for controlling liquid flow velocity Device, air inlet pipe air cleaner etc..Each medical accessory is coupled together by conduit, and liquid circulates from conduit.Wherein adjuster Different time can be directed to, different personnel adjust different liquid input speeds, improve and while efficiency, ensure transfusion personnel's Safety and comfort level.In production and assembly transfusion device, need to move to each medical accessory on its carrier, then moved by carrier Deliver to corresponding assembly station to be assembled with catheter of transfusion system.
Chinese invention patent(CN 105173627 A)Disclose a kind of feeding device of medical accessory, belong to medicine equipment Manufacturing equipment technical field.It solve existing medical accessory feeding the degree of accuracy is low and the low technical problem of loading efficiency. This feeding device includes delivery sheet, and delivery sheet is interval with some tapping channels for delivery of medical accessory, feeding device Also include movable plate, movable plate is provided with the carrier of several medical accessories, movable plate can be along the width of tapping channel Move back and forth and so that each carrier all can be corresponded with tapping channel by the movement of movable plate and connect;Each tapping channel Top is equipped with the backgauge part of the medical accessory movement that can stop corresponding tapping channel discharge end.
But, although also increasing the quantity of feeding accessory in feeding device mentioned above using the mode of dislocation, not Energy detection in feeding process, each carrier all contains accessory, there is the conveying leak of medical accessory each time.

Hereinafter, illustrated with a kind of specific embodiment it should be pointed out that described in implementation below it Structure, technique, selection are only in order to illustrate the feasibility of embodiment, and the intention of unrestricted the utility model protection domain.
Operation principle in order to the dislocation drawing mechanism of delivery of medical accessory:First several medical accessories are sequentially placed into On the medical accessory transfer passage 21 of two vibrating disks 2, because the placement location of medical accessory is irregular, and pass through vibrating disk 2 Effect of vibration, irregular for position medical accessory is adjusted to the direction that can enter strip groove 41 medical accessory input port; Medical accessory subsequently into strip groove 41 moves under the promotion of a rear medical accessory, passes through the cylinder that misplaces simultaneously The positions of 7 adjustment dislocation movable blocks are so that the position of square groove 51 of odd bits and strip groove 41 on dislocation movable block And the position of U-shaped groove 801 is connected;When previous group medical accessory passes sequentially through strip groove 41 and U-shaped groove 801, enter When entering in square groove 51, later group medical accessory, in the presence of positioning cylinder 40, stops at the U-shaped groove on rebound 80 In 801, and detect in the square groove 51 of odd bits whether be respectively provided with medical accessory by Fibre Optical Sensor 70;Then pass through mistake Position cylinder 7 acts on again on dislocation portable plate 5 so that the dislocation position of square groove 51 of even bit of portable plate 5 and U-shaped Groove 801 is connected, and last positioning cylinder 40 decontrols limiting so as to input the square groove of even bit to later group medical accessory In 51, and detect in even bit square groove 51 whether be respectively provided with medical accessory by Fibre Optical Sensor 70, complete once medical The conveying of accessory.
